Goldman chief David Solomon calls time on high-profile DJ gigs

CEO’s hobby has drawn media attention and scrutiny from Wall Street group’s board of directors

Goldman Sachs chief executive David Solomon has decided to stop DJing at high-profile events following criticism that his hobby created a distraction from his work leading the Wall Street firm, according to people with knowledge of the decision. 

What started as a colourful side hustle that softened Solomon’s public image became a lightning rod for criticism of him inside Goldman from bankers disgruntled over strategic mis-steps and lower pay. 

Solomon, 61, made the decision to pull back from DJing about a year ago because it generated unwanted media attention, the people said.
